The story of Rosa Belle Harp began in 1873 in Liberty Township, Van Wert County, Ohio, United States. In 1900, Rosa Belle Harp was recorded in the census in Westerville Township, Custer, Nebraska, USA. In 1900, Rosa Belle Harp established residence. Rosa Belle Harp married John Walter Craig, and had children including Agnes Marie Craig, Clara Ellen Craig, Dean Oscar Craig, Eva Edith Craig, Frederick Theodore Craig, Joseph Donald Craig, Robert Gifford Craig, Thomas Paul Craig, William Minor Craig. Rosa Belle Harp passed away in 1928 in Broken Bow Cemetery, Broken Bow, Custer County, Nebraska, United States.
